### 5/5 — This IS the best iOS privacy browser

*2023-08-07, version 3.4*

There is no hyperbole in my review. I've tried close to every browser that isn't just a Safari web shell and this is as close to almost perfect as browsers get. It's the only browser I've found in the app store that blocks WebRTC. 

I say almost perfect because of superficial subjective gripes to do with superficial customisation. In regards to blocking customisation it's deep yet clearly communicated as to what each privacy setting will do.

The only feature that I would like to see added is the ability to add my own adblock filters.

### 5/5 — The best privacy browser for iOS

*2024-05-10, version 3.4.1*

This is the best privacy browser I have found for iOS, and it is now my default browser. The granularity with which you can control the settings and throughtful additions like detection of potential tracking parameters on URLs, per-tab settings, changeable browser agents and "hints" at which settings are most secure by the shade of green displayed in the setup make it head and shoulders above the others. Some users may find the customizability a little daunting at first, but you can always start with the defaults and make incremental tweaks. Personally, I like to disable JavaScript, then only allow it on a one-time basis for most sites if required. That said, there are a few irritations, but these can be found on some other privacy browsers as well: - No way to see which bad elements/trackers are on what page. The total is tracked, but I'd like to see which sites are using which trackers. - Lack of a way to organize bookmarks - they end up in a big pile. - You have to wait untils crolling stops to long-press and go into tab actions. Short press on the icon doesn't have the same problem. This browser has a permanent place on my phone, hopefully it will continue to be maintained for a long time to come!
